5.0 out of 5 stars Time to Curl Up with a Holiday Classic-to-be, November 28, 1999
This review is from: Familiar Christmas (Fear Familiar, Book 11) (Harlequin Intrigue Series #542) (Mass Market Paperback)
Caroline Burnes' Fear Familiar books have always been thoroughly captivating, so it's saying something that "Familiar Christmas" might be the most charming book the series has had to offer. Throw in the fact that it's also an excellent romantic mystery and holiday tale and Burnes' accomplishment is even more remarkable.

Sylvie West has never been a big fan of the holiday season. It doesn't look like that's about to change when she's kidnapped from her job in a toy store by a gunman dressed as Santa Claus. Hunter Semmes insists that Christmas is about to be ruined by those determined to get their hands on his new toy invention--so determined they might harm children to do it. Sylvie's head tells her Hunter has to be a madman; her heart isn't quite so sure. And with just three days til Christmas, there's no time to waste finding out who the true threat is.

Burnes manages to find the right balance between light and dark elements, suspenseful action and holiday warmth in a tale that never fails to delight. The characters are in a constant state of motion, yet Burnes is still able to develop them into three-dimensional characters we truly care about. Hunter and Sylvie are both strong, intelligent people, and I appreciated how, with one big exception, there wasn't a multitude of distrust and misunderstandings--just smart thinking and working through the situations thrown at them. These two were using their heads, and I liked them that much more for it. The mystery is consistently surprising, where no one is what they seem to be. The ending alone is packed with twists until the final villain is revealed. And of course, there's the intrepid feline detective Familiar, as entertaining as ever. The scenes with the credit card alone were wonderful.

Truly original, first-rate entertainments like this don't come along very often. It doesn't matter if this is your first encounter with the series or your twelfth, don't miss out. Heart-tugging and action-packed, "Familiar Christmas" deserves to become a holiday classic.
